Martin Snyder 1789–1880 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 28 Feb 1789

Birth Location: Boonesboro, Washington, Maryland, United States

Death Date: 05 Feb 1880

Death Location: Boonsboro, Washington, MD

Father: Jacob Snyder

Mother: Anna Snyder

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

The story of Martin Snyder began in 1789 in Boonesboro, Washington, Maryland, United States. Martin Snyder passed away in 1880 in Boonsboro, Washington, MD.
